Module Picos_sync.Condition
Source
A condition implementation for Picos
.
ℹ️ This intentionally mimics the interface of Stdlib.Condition
. Unlike with the standard library condition variable, blocking on this condition variable allows an effects based scheduler to run other fibers on the thread.
Represents a condition variable.
wait condition
unlocks the mutex
, waits for the condition
, and locks the mutex
before returning or raising due to the operation being canceled.
ℹ️ If the fiber has been canceled and propagation of cancelation is allowed, this may raise the cancelation exception.
signal condition
wakes up one fiber waiting on the condition
variable unless there are no such fibers.
